This snack board celebrates the rich tastes of French cuisine, highlighting classic cheeses like Comté and blue cheese alongside traditional charcuterie favorites. Fresh fruits and crunchy nuts add bursts of color and texture, making the board as visually appealing as it is delightful to eat.

Ingredients

  • Cheeses
    100 g Comté, sliced
    100 g goat cheese, log or rounds
    80 g blue cheese, wedges
  • Charcuterie
    100 g saucisson sec, sliced
    80 g jambon cru (prosciutto or Bayonne ham), folded
    80 g smoked duck breast, thinly sliced (optional)
  • Fresh Fruits & Vegetables
    1 bunch red grapes, separated into small clusters
    1 apple, sliced
    1 pear, sliced
    1 handful cherry tomatoes
    1 small cucumber, sliced
    1 handful radishes, halved
  • Condiments & Extras
    1 small jar cornichons
    1 small jar wholegrain mustard
    2 tbsp fig jam or chutney
    1 handful walnuts
    1 handful almonds
  • Bread & Crackers
    1 small baguette, sliced
    1 packet rustic crackers

Instructions

1. Wash and dry all fruits and vegetables.
Slice apples, pears, cucumbers, and radishes just before assembling to maintain freshness.
2. Arrange cheeses on a large wooden board, spacing them apart for easy access.
3. Fold or roll charcuterie slices and place them between cheeses.
4. Distribute fresh fruit, vegetables, and nuts in small clusters around the board for color and balance.
5. Place cornichons, mustard, and fig jam in small bowls or ramekins and add to the board.
6. Fill in remaining spaces with slices of baguette and crackers.
7. Serve immediately, replenishing items as needed.

Zusatztipps für die Zubereitung

Make sure to slice fruits and vegetables shortly before serving to keep their freshness and crispness. Use a large wooden or slate board for an authentic presentation, and small serving bowls help keep condiments tidy and accessible.

Varianten und Anpassungen

For a vegetarian version, omit all charcuterie and add marinated grilled vegetables or extra cheese varieties. You can drizzle honey over the board for added sweetness or swap the fig jam with quince paste to change up the flavor profile.

Serviervorschläge

Pair this snack board with a crisp white wine or a light red such as Beaujolais for a classic French experience. It’s perfect for both casual afternoons and festive evenings.

Recipe FAQs

What cheeses are included in this board?

The board features Comté, goat cheese, and blue cheese, providing a range of textures and flavors.

Can I substitute the charcuterie for a vegetarian option?

Yes, grilled marinated vegetables or additional cheeses work well as alternatives to the cured meats.

How should the fruits and vegetables be prepared?

Wash and dry thoroughly, then slice apples, pears, cucumber, and radishes just before arranging to keep them fresh and crisp.

What condiments complement this board best?

Cornichons, wholegrain mustard, and fig jam add tangy and sweet flavors that enhance the overall taste experience.

What type of bread is recommended?

Sliced baguette and rustic crackers are ideal for pairing, offering different textures that complement the other elements.

Are there any common allergens in this assortment?

This board contains milk from cheeses, tree nuts like walnuts and almonds, gluten in bread and crackers, and mustard in condiments.
